Litter Pickup at Gossler Park School

One of our members was unable to attend our first clean up of the year.  Inspired by the cleanup the week before, she spent some time picking up around the Gossler Park School playground during a visit on May 8th with her children.  

While the city has trash barrels strategically placed by the basketball courts and the playground, the area was still strewn with empty water bottles, cigarette butts, and contents of what can be presumed to be the schools bagged lunch program based on the easily available empty brown bags to hold debris.

It’s easy to make an impact in the quality of the places you visit, especially if you’re willing to spend 5 minutes picking up a little bit extra.
